WebIt can soak up the water in your bath and the water in your lotion, though. In fact, this layer of dead skin cells is fantastic at soaking up water. To keep skin feeling smooth and supple, this layer should be at least 10% water, but it’s better at 20% or even 30%. This layer of skin can absorb enough moisture to increase its volume three ...
